Transaction 75469ecad4826dc43ed09060843b2e53db0368d5a1ed67f56665ed2839e369d4

1 Input
2 Outputs
  • 75469ecad4826dc43ed09060843b2e53db0368d5a1ed67f56665ed2839e369d4:0
  • value  195457
    address  37zX9ehsLK7yHpGEs5cVDe2qqQ64SrSczc
  • 75469ecad4826dc43ed09060843b2e53db0368d5a1ed67f56665ed2839e369d4:1
  • value  42053892
    address  37XDTomuZrWxWwjHUMrcNdaVztAb5kqiMn